内容推荐 本书是一本专著,旨在介绍计算流体力学CFD技术在某些工程实际领域的应用研究。整本书分为两部分:第一部分:2~7章,主要介绍的是采用CFD技术对某类飞行器气动特性的研究;第二部分:8~10章,主要介绍的是流体力学的前沿发展研究领域现状,辅以用CFD技术对其具体的流场进行的建模分析及研究。本书面向的是理工科专业高年级本科生以及流体力学和CFD等相关领域相关专业的研究生。本书可作为高等院校流体力学和CFD等相关领域进阶课程的教材,也可供研究人员参考使用。 目录 Chapter 1 Introduction Part I Chapter 2 Application in Unsteady Aerodynamics of a Morphing Tandem UAV Chapter 3 Application in Aerodynamic Characteristics of Canard-forward Swept (FSW) Aircraft Configurations Chapter 4 Unsteady Aerodynamic Investigation of the Propeller-wing Interaction for a Rocket Launched Unmanned Air Vehicle Chapter 5 Investigation of the Three-dimensional Hinge Moment Characteristics Generated by the ONERA-M6 Wing with an Aileron Chapter 6 Application in the Tail Dihedral Effects on the Aerodynamic Characteristics for the Aircraft Chapter 7 Application in the Ventilated Flapping Wing Part II Chapter 8 Application in Artificial Enhancement for Lamb-Oseen Vortex Evolution and Decay in Ground Proximity Chapter 9 Application in Drag Reduction for Marine Vessels Using Air-filled Dimpled Surfaces Chapter 10 Application in Vortex-induced Vibrations of an Isolated Circular Cylinder Under the Wake Interference of an Oscillating Airfoil References |
